Thanks Andy......no plating done yet so not sure who I'll use.......plated parts already fitted were NOS items kicking around........

I colour matched the SCC No.2 brown found beneath the green on the Flea with a RAL colour although with flash photography it looks very pale (it isn't in normal light) although is a different shade of brown to the James ML (also colour-matched) that I restored last year...much lighter......
